Gaeng Hung Lay, also known as Northern Thai Pork Curry, is a delicious and aromatic curry dish that originates from the northern region of Thailand. This curry is known for its rich and complex flavors, combining influences from both Thai and Burmese cuisines. The dish is typically made with pork belly or shoulder, which is slow-cooked in a flavorful curry paste and a variety of spices. The result is a tender and succulent pork dish with a thick and fragrant curry sauce.
